-Rand went to see the Sea Folk. He went to announce himself as the Coramoor. Although they claimed he had to Bargain with them, Rand wasn't having it. He basically told them what's up, and it's his way or the highway. He told them they WILL help transport soldiers and battle the Seanchan. The Wavemistress was stunned to find herself PULLED toward agreement. Rand feels that this is ta'varen working in his favor and leaves with Min.
Rand decides to take Min with him to settle the rebels. After leaving the gateway they immediately run into a lady that Min almost mistakes for Moiraine. She is Caraline Domodred. -The Kin lead Nyneave, Elayne, Mat, Lan, and some soldiers to the house that holds the Bowl of the Winds. There they encounter two Black Ajah and other soldiers. A fierce battle ensues between Mat, Lan, and the Red Band against the Darkfriends while Nyneave battles the two Black Ajah herself....and they're LINKED. She begs Mat to go upstairs because she heard Elayne scream and felt channeling. (I see what you guys were saying about Nyneave's attitude changes.) When Mat arrives he finds chaos. Elayne is injured and several of Mat's soldiers are dead along with Reanne and a few Kin. Killed by a mystery man who Mat does battle with. He isn't named, but is faster and stronger than a Myrrdral and pretty much kicks the crap out of Mat. A soldier who tries to save Mat has his throat ripped out by this mystery man. Mat continues to fight the man and at one point on the ground, Mat's foxhead medallion slips out of his shirt and when it touches the mans face it burns him. Realizing he can use the medallion as a weapon, Mat chases the guy into a closet. But when Mat breaks the door down, the man is gone. They get the Bowl of the Winds, Heal anyone that can be healed, and Mat orders all of them to leave Ebou Dar immediately.
